数据库id有什么用途嘛

fiy 其他 11

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库中的id(标识符)在数据管理中具有重要的作用。以下是数据库id的几个主要用途:

    1. 唯一标识记录:每个记录在数据库中都需要有一个唯一的标识符,以便能够准确地识别和区分不同的记录。id作为唯一标识符,可以确保每个记录在数据库中都有一个独特的身份。

    2. 数据索引:数据库中的索引是一种用于提高数据检索速度的数据结构。通过为id添加索引,可以加快对记录的查找和访问速度。当需要根据id来查找记录时,数据库可以直接使用索引进行快速定位,而不需要遍历整个数据库。

    3. 关系建立:在关系型数据库中,不同表之间的关系可以通过id来建立和维护。例如,在一个订单管理系统中,订单表和客户表之间可能存在一对多的关系,每个订单都关联到一个唯一的客户。通过使用客户的id作为外键,可以在订单表中建立一个关联到客户表的外键字段,从而实现订单和客户之间的关系。

    4. 数据排序:id可以作为排序字段,用于对数据库中的记录进行排序。通过对id进行升序或降序排序,可以按照记录的创建顺序或其他指定的排序规则来查询和展示数据。

    5. 数据备份和恢复:在数据库备份和恢复过程中,id可以用作标识备份文件或日志文件中的记录的标识符。通过使用id,可以在备份文件中快速定位和恢复指定的记录,以确保数据的完整性和一致性。

    总之,数据库id在数据管理中扮演着重要的角色,用于唯一标识记录、数据索引、关系建立、数据排序以及数据备份和恢复等方面。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库中的id(标识符)是用来唯一标识数据库中的每一条记录的。它具有以下几个重要的用途:

    1. 唯一标识记录:每一条记录在数据库中都需要有一个唯一的标识符,以便进行区分和识别。id作为唯一标识符,可以确保每个记录都有一个独一无二的标识,避免了重复和混淆。

    2. 快速检索和索引:数据库中的数据通常是按照某种方式进行组织和存储的,以便快速检索和访问。id作为唯一标识符,可以用作索引,加快数据库的查询速度。通过索引,可以直接定位到指定id对应的记录,而无需遍历整个数据库。

    3. 数据关联和关系建立:在数据库中,不同的表之间可能存在关联和关系。id可以用作关联字段,将不同表中的记录进行关联,建立起表与表之间的关系。通过id进行关联,可以实现数据的一对一、一对多、多对多等复杂关系。

    4. 数据完整性和一致性:数据库中的数据需要保持完整性和一致性,确保数据的准确性和可靠性。id可以作为唯一标识符,用于对数据进行验证和校验。通过检查id的唯一性,可以确保数据的完整性,避免出现重复、缺失或错误的数据。

    5. 数据排序和排序规则:在进行数据查询和展示时,通常需要按照一定的排序规则对数据进行排序。id可以作为排序字段,按照id的大小进行排序,保证数据的有序性和一致性。

    总结来说,数据库中的id具有唯一标识记录、快速检索和索引、数据关联和关系建立、数据完整性和一致性、数据排序和排序规则等重要的用途。它是数据库中非常重要的一个概念和属性。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库中的ID是用来唯一标识每个记录或实体的。它在数据库中起到非常重要的作用,具有以下几个用途:

    1. 唯一标识:每个记录都有一个唯一的ID,通过这个ID可以准确地找到对应的记录。这样可以避免重复数据的出现,确保数据的准确性和完整性。

    2. 主键:ID通常被用作表的主键,主键是用来唯一标识表中的每一行数据的字段。主键的作用是保证表中的数据记录的唯一性,方便对数据进行索引和查询操作。

    3. 外键关联:ID也可以用作外键,用来建立表与表之间的关联关系。在数据库中,一个表的外键指向另一个表的主键,通过这种关联关系可以实现表与表之间的数据关联和查询。

    4. 提高查询性能:ID作为唯一标识,可以用作索引的字段,提高查询的效率。数据库系统会为ID字段创建索引,加快对ID的查询和排序操作。

    5. 数据排序:ID可以用来对数据进行排序,例如按照ID的升序或降序来展示数据。排序可以方便查找和比较数据,便于对数据进行分析和统计。

    总结起来,数据库中的ID具有唯一标识、主键、外键关联、提高查询性能和数据排序等多个用途。它在数据库中扮演着非常重要的角色,确保数据的准确性和完整性,并提供了方便的数据操作和查询方式。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部